Selvigaltin (GB1211) is a Gal-3 inhibitor with potential anticancer activity. Selvigaltin is used in the study of cirrhosis and cancer.

Galanin (porcine)
Endogenous porcine galanin receptor agonist (pKi values are 9.63, 9.49, 9.02, 8.98, 8.01 and 8.14 at hGAL1, rGAL1, hGAL2, rGAL2, hGAL3 and rGAL3 respectively). Significantly increases food intake under free access conditions and also has roles in learning and memory, anxiety and sexual behavior.
